Hugel is a South Korea-based global leader in medical aesthetics founded in 2001, specializing in the development and commercialization of botulinum toxin, hyaluronic acid fillers, skin boosters, threads, and biocosmetics. With commercial presence in approximately 70 countries and nine international subsidiaries, Hugel has established a strong global footprint. Hugel Aesthetics serves as the company's dedicated North American business unit, focused on expanding access to products like Letybo and establishing a strong, long-term presence in the medical aesthetics market across the United States, Canada, and Australia.
